Many Black, Latinx, multiracial and ethnically diverse,
first-generation college students turned PhDs-tie their academic
success, achievements, and ability to navigate the difficult
terrain of higher education back to the critical experiences and
lessons learned in their home lives and through their cultural
backgrounds. For them, culture matters. This book offers an
opportunity for an anti-deficit and positive examination of (Black,
Latinx, and multiracial) culture and its role in creating
educational efficacy among academics of color. Through personal
narrative, educational and learning theory, creative
writing/poetry, this hybrid text examines the cultural path to the
doctorate. Transformative practice should be guided by an
understanding of how an appreciation of a faculty member's
cultural, life, and social experiences can be used to establish a
healthy environment that will better appreciate, engage, and retain
faculty of color. Along these lines, this text also considers how
cultural, life and social experiences translate into pedagogy,
mentorship and value as faculty of color.
